MBBS in Georgia: Course Duration and Curriculum

The MBBS course in Georgia typically lasts for 6 years, which includes:

  • 5 years of academic and theoretical study

  • 1 year of clinical internship or hospital practice

The curriculum covers Anatomy, Physiology, Pathology, Pharmacology, Microbiology, Internal Medicine, Surgery, Pediatrics, Obstetrics & Gynecology, and more, along with hands-on clinical experience.

MBBS in Georgia: Eligibility Criteria

To be eligible for MBBS in Georgia, students must:

  • Be at least 17 years old at the time of admission

  • Have scored a minimum of 50% in PCB (Physics, Chemistry, Biology) in Class 12 (for general category)

  • Be NEET qualified (mandatory for Indian students)

  • Hold a valid passport

MBBS in Georgia: Fee Structure

The average MBBS fees in Georgia range between ₹3.5 lakhs to ₹6 lakhs per year, depending on the university. Hostel and food expenses may cost around ₹15,000–₹20,000 per month, making it one of the most economical options compared to private MBBS seats in India.

Career Opportunities After MBBS in Georgia

After completing MBBS in Georgia, Indian students can:

  • Appear for FMGE/NExT to practice in India

  • Apply for USMLE to pursue postgraduation in the USA

  • Go for PLAB to work in the UK

  • Enroll in PG programs across Europe, Canada, and Australia
